Basia Bulat's newest is superb! Her voice is really stunning in this. She's really matured. Some of her past albums have been misses for me. This is not. If you had let Basia fall by the wayside for a bit, pick her back up with this album.

Dua Lipa's is 🔥. It quite possibly could be the pop AOTY. And yes, I do think the comparisons to Emotion are absolutely appropriate.

Lilly Hiatt's was … fine. I mean, I listened to it in the same day I listened to Basia and Dua, so I feel like it didn't really have a chance. I'll listen again. Her last album was a bit of a grower for me and I ended up loving it (and almost picking it as my N&G AOTM instead of Nicole Atkins) so perhaps this one is too.

After listening to Hard to Forget in the NPR playlist I'm surprisingly planning on checking out the Sam Hunt album too. That song has a cool sample of There Stands the Glass by Webb Pierce that caught my ear.
